Abstract

This invention provides a process for the synthesis of ZSM-12 using the N,N-dimethylhexamethyleneimine cation as a directing agent. The process enables ZSM-12 to be produced at silica/alumina molar ratios below 50 with little or no co-production of impurity phases. Small crystal forms of ZSM-12 can also be produced using the process of the invention.
